Basic Rules and Gameplay Mechanics
Understanding the basic rules is crucial for anyone looking to succeed in Blackjack. The game is typically played with 6 to 8 decks of standard 52-card playing cards. Players compete against the dealer, not against each other, aiming for a hand total closest to 21 without going over. The value of cards is straightforward: cards 2-10 hold their face values, face cards (Kings, Queens, Jacks) are worth 10 points, and Aces can be worth either 1 or 11, depending on what benefits the player’s hand most.
Common Terms and Phrases in Blackjack
Familiarity with common Blackjack terminology is essential. Terms such as "Hit," "Stand," "Double Down," and "Split" are fundamental to gameplay. A "Hit" allows players to take another card, while "Stand" means to keep the current hand. Players may "Double Down" to double their bet after receiving the first two cards, and "Splitting" enables them to divide a pair of identical cards into two separate hands.

Advanced Strategies for Experienced Players
Once familiar with the basics, players can delve into more sophisticated methods such as card counting. This technique requires counting the cards that have been played to gauge the likelihood of high or low cards remaining in the deck. The higher the proportion of high cards left, the better the odds for players, allowing them to increase their bets strategically.

Understanding Casino House Edge in Blackjack
The house edge in Blackjack varies based on the specific rules of the game and the player's strategy. Generally, the house edge ranges from 0.5% to 1% with optimal play. Recognizing Problem Gambling Behaviors
Being aware of signs of problematic gambling helps players remain in control of their activities. These behaviors might include chasing losses, going over budget, or spending excessive time gambling. Recognizing these patterns early can help players seek support or adopt healthier habits.
